What happens if I drink alcohol while taking Saxenda?

You may notice that Saxenda can cause side effects similar to those of alcohol, such as nausea, headache, and dizziness. Drinking alcohol may amplify and worsen the side effects of Saxenda. If you search the web, you can find that some people report feeling more nauseous or dizzy after drinking alcohol with Saxenda.

Can I drink beer with Ozempic?

Alcohol use and Ozempic

Ozempic isn't known to interact with alcohol. However, Ozempic lowers your blood sugar. Alcohol may make your blood sugar drop, too. So, drinking alcohol during your Ozempic treatment may cause severe hypoglycemia (low blood sugar).

Can you drink alcohol with liraglutide?

Alcohol (Ethanol) liraglutide

Talk to your doctor before using ethanol together with liraglutide. Alcohol may affect blood glucose levels in patients with diabetes. Both hypoglycemia (low blood sugar) and hyperglycemia (high blood sugar) may occur, depending on how much and how often you drink.

How long do you take Saxenda for weight loss?

There is no set time limit for treatment with Saxenda however you should only continue using it for longer than 12 weeks if you demonstrate a weight loss of 5% when used in conjunction with a calorie-controlled diet and regular exercise.

How quickly does Saxenda work?

Because Saxenda is titrated over the course of four weeks, it can take some time to start working. Some lucky people do see results from the first week. However, most find that it takes 2-3 weeks or more to start seeing any movement on the scales.
